Overview of the Air India Flight 171 Incident
On June 12, 2025, a shocking incident involving Air India Flight 171 unfolded, captivating the attention of aviation enthusiasts and safety experts alike. The final moments of this ill-fated flight were captured on CCTV, revealing a catastrophic lack of lift just seconds after takeoff. This incident has raised significant concerns regarding aviation safety protocols and aircraft performance during critical phases of flight.
The Sequence of Events Leading to the Crash
The full sequence captured on CCTV illustrates the flight’s rapid ascent followed by an alarming loss of lift. After takeoff, the aircraft appeared to struggle to gain altitude, leading to a steep descent that ultimately ended in a crash. Understanding Lift and Its Importance
Lift is a fundamental force in aviation that allows an aircraft to rise off the ground. It is generated by the wings as air flows over and under them. A clear understanding of lift dynamics is crucial for pilots and engineers alike, as any deficiency can lead to disastrous outcomes, as seen in the case of Flight 171.
Potential Causes of the Lift Failure
Several theories have emerged regarding the cause of the lift failure experienced by Air India Flight 171. These include mechanical failure, pilot error, or environmental factors such as wind shear. Investigations are ongoing to ascertain the precise cause, but initial analyses have focused on mechanical systems and pre-flight checks that might have overlooked critical issues.
